How to integrate RTO into existing printing processes?
Introducere
In today’s rapidly evolving printing industry, it is crucial for businesses to adopt sustainable practices that minimize their environmental impact. One highly effective solution is the integration of Regenerative Thermal Oxidizers (RTO) into existing printing processes. RTO technology offers a range of benefits, including reducing emissions, improving air quality, and enhancing energy efficiency. This article will explore the various aspects and perspectives of integrating RTO into printing processes, providing a comprehensive guide for businesses seeking to implement this innovative solution.

Benefits of RTO Integration
– Energy efficiency and cost savings
– RTO systems utilize heat recovery mechanisms
– Reduces the need for external fuel sources
– Lowers energy consumption and operational costs
– High destruction efficiency
– Effectively eliminates harmful pollutants
– Achieves destruction rates of up to 99%
– Flexibility and scalability
– Adapts to varying printing volumes and processes
– Accommodates future expansion and modifications
– Continuous monitoring and control
– Advanced automation and control systems
– Ensures optimal performance and regulatory compliance
